A Protestant church built in the Art Nouveau style, now home to cultural events and lay associations.

This monument could be mistaken for a church or chapel by the laymen, but it is actually a Protestant church. Opened on 26th July 1903, it replaced the chapel of Lion-Sur-Mer castle. Built in an Art Nouveau style, at the request of the Gallays, grandchildren of Alfred Honegger, for the Protestant Central Society of Evangelization, it now serves as a place of worship for Protestants, but also hosts cultural events and laymen associations.
